The innovation potential of the Netherlands in the nuclear sector is expanding with opportunities for new nuclear diagnostics and therapy (theranostics), enabling personalized patient treatment. To support therapy development within nuclear medicine, FAST will bring together researchers and entrepreneurs in this sector and provide advice to innovators where needed.
